我正在开发一个react应用程序--本机+云修复,它的目标是为每个填写表单的用户生成随机数字/票。这些数字将允许用户参与电子彩票和竞争的奖品促销。
这些数字应按级数分开,例如:
Series 1 - numbers can range from 0 to 99,999 thousand.
Series 2 - numbers can range from 0 to 99,999 thousand.
Series N - numbers can range from 0 to 99,999 thousand.
该系统的要求是:
必须维护为每个用户生成的系列和编号(为客户保存的编号);
每
正在尝试的第4节中指定的RSocket请求/响应。因此,会自动配置一个RSocketServer,并在端口7000上进行侦听。当从浏览器访问带有@GetMapping注释的方法时,无法连接到该方法
@RestController
public class MarketDataRestController {
private final RSocketRequester rSocketRequester;
public MarketDataRestController(RSocketRequester rSocketRequester) {
this.rSoc
我试图将一些商业案例映射到循环壁垒的使用上。假设我们有一个促销优惠正在进行,只有3个客户可以得到促销优惠。其余的人都不会得到这个提议。
为了映射这个场景,我使用了循环屏障。即使代码工作正常,我也不知道如何处理一些客户无法获得报价的场景。现在,我尝试使用具有超时值的await() API,这样我就可以捕获TimeoutException并让客户知道他无法利用促销服务。这导致了另一个等待线程的BarrierBrokenException。
我想知道,我们如何优雅地处理这些场景,以便选定的客户可以利用促销优惠,而那些谁不能遵循不同的代码路径。
我的密码-
public class CyclicBar